Aston Villa rival Manchester United in Adrien Rabiot chase

Aston Villa will reportedly compete with Manchester United for the signature of 29-year-old Juventus midfielder Adrien Rabiot.

According to a report by Italian outlet Tutto Juve, Adrien Rabiot is the subject of interest from Aston Villa. The Villans are scouring the market for a midfielder heading into the summer transfer window. Meanwhile, the 29-year-old World Cup finalist is also a target for Manchester United amid uncertainties surrounding his future at Juventus.

Adrien Rabiot and his Juventus journey

Adrien Rabiot has been one of the best midfielders in Serie A for most of his stint with Juventus. The Frenchman joined the Bianconeri in a Bosman move in July 2019 after leaving Paris Saint-Germain as a free agent. He did not hit the ground running at the Allianz Stadium but has steadily grown in stature in the last half a decade.

The 29-year-old has also become a regular for his national side and played his part as France reached the 2022 FIFA World Cup final. Meanwhile, he has turned out over 200 times thus far for Juventus, chipping in with 22 goals and 15 assists. However, Rabiot faces an uncertain future at the Turin club heading into the summer transfer window, with his contract expiring on July 1.

Rabiot’s situation has not gone unnoticed, capturing the attention of several high-profile clubs across Europe. A move to the Premier League might be on the cards, with Aston Villa and Manchester United interested in securing the French midfielder’s services in a Bosman move in the summer transfer window.

New adventure beckons?

Aston Villa’s interest in Adrien Rabiot is understandable. The Villans are preparing for their first campaign in Europe’s premier club competition in a long time. So, they need to bolster their squad to get to the level of the tournament. Several midfielders, including Kristjan Asllani, have thus emerged on Aston Villa’s radar, with Rabiot also being a viable target.

As for Manchester United, the Red Devils are eager to sign a midfielder in the summer transfer window amid uncertainties surrounding the futures of Christian Eriksen, Casemiro, and Donny van de Beek. In addition, Manchester United will not complete a permanent move for Sofyan Amrabat. Rabiot is thus a long-term target for the Premier League heavyweights.

Aston Villa’s entry into the equation complicates matters for Manchester United as the Villans can offer Champions League football. Meanwhile, Juventus will be eager to keep hold of the French international. So, it will be interesting to see where the 29-year-old World Cup finalist plies his trade next season.
